BA launches London City to Reykjavik route

 BA launches London City to Reykjavik route.

Iceland’s capital has long been a popular destination for Game of Thrones fans as it is the launch pad  to many of the locations seen in the series. British Airways twice weekly service will no doubt ensure there will be many more visitors to Jon Snow’s Winterfell.

WIZZ AIR applies for UK air operator certificate

WIZZ AIR applies for UK air operator certificate

Low-cost Hungarian airline WIZZ AIR has announced it has filed for an Air Operator’s Certificate and Operating Licence with CAA for its hub at London Luton
